Output 378292337a8476a8d3926239d3a0607c86124c7a431a49ee19ef5a134bb92eea:4

value
64136
script pubkey
OP_0 OP_PUSHBYTES_20 7fec97bac1588d9b332c500181fd6447013ac89e
address
tb1q0lkf0wkptzxekvev2qqcrltyguqn4jy7lck2tv
transaction
378292337a8476a8d3926239d3a0607c86124c7a431a49ee19ef5a134bb92eea
confirmations
17981
spent
false

1 Sat Range